Looking for a way to install CurlWget extensions for Chrome, you can search for them in the Chrome Web Store, clicking the "Add to Chrome" button, and following the straightforward process.
However, you may need to install CurlWget extensions manually, this article outlines two simple methods to effortlessly install CurlWget extensions, whether they come as unpacked folders in compressed formats like .zip or as .crx files.
If you ever need to manually install a CurlWget extension for Chrome, don't worry, it's a simple process. Just follow these easy steps, and you will have your extension ready to use in no time.
Look for the CurlWget extension you wish to install. Go to the website and download the CurlWget extension package, which is usually a .CRX file and comes in a zipped file. Here ".crx" file is the format for CurlWget extension that contains all the data.
Once the file is downloaded, extract that file into its own folder. Similarly, give that extension files a permanent home. In other words, keep it in a folder that you don't accidentally delete it because these files will be needed to make that extension work.
Open Google Chrome and in the address bar, type chrome://extensions; it will open the Google Chrome extensions page. Make sure that "My extensions" is selected in the sidebar.
Now, go to the folder where you extracted the CurlWget extension and drag &drop the extension file from there anywhere onto the extension page within Google Chrome.
Once you drag and drop the extension file, follow the steps that Google Chrome takes you through. Similarly, if the extension file is of .crx file format, you will be required to review the permissions and then add the extension.
Now, you can manage that added extension as you would like to with any other Chrome extension that you added through Chrome Webstore. Its icon will also appear in the Google Chrome Menu on the right side of the address bar once you activate it.
This is another method to install CurlWget extension manually, but the twist is that here, you install by enabling the developer mode option provided in Google Chrome. This mode is commonly used for testing extensions or running unpublished tools.
Select and download the CurlWget extension by clicking the 'Download CRX' button on the website.
Convert the file to a ZIP file if it is in CRX format then extract the CurlWget extension zip file or folder that you downloaded. Make sure you extract it using the same folder name and keep it safely in another folder, so you don't delete it by mistake. The extracted folder will be needed to keep your CurlWget extension running.
In the address bar of Google Chrome, type chrome://extensions and open the Chrome Extension Page.
After opening the Chrome Extension page, look at the top right side, and you will find the toggle option of "Developer mode."Simply enable that developer mode option.
Once you enable the developer mode option, you will see the menu of Load Unpacked, Pack Extensions and Update. From that, select the option "Load unpacked."
Once the pop-up opens upon clicking Load unpacked, select the CurlWget extension directory and click on the "Select Folder "button.
After you select an extension folder of a Google Chrome extension you're installing manually, confirm its installation for the final time and let the installation complete.
